Imperial War Museum Duxford in Cambridgeshire is one of Europe’s largest aviation museums, located on the historic Duxford Aerodrome. The museum explores the history of aviation and warfare through an extensive collection of aircraft, military vehicles and interactive exhibitions spread across multiple hangars. Visitors can discover iconic aircraft from different eras, including wartime fighter planes, Cold War jets and the famous Concorde. Major exhibitions include the Battle of Britain display, which recreates a wartime airfield environment, and the American Air Museum, showcasing aircraft used by the United States Air Force. Other areas of the site feature tanks, artillery and military vehicles, giving visitors a broad insight into the development of air and land warfare throughout modern history.

Accessibility is well supported across the large open air site to provide a mobility friendly experience. The attraction has its own car park with 19 designated disabled parking spaces located approximately 50 metres from the main entrance. Level access is available from the car park to the Visitor Centre entrance, and most exhibition spaces are located on the ground floor. Where level changes occur between galleries, ramps and lifts are available. Two lifts provide access to mezzanine areas in Hangar 1 and another accessible lift is available in the Operations Block.

Because the museum site covers a large area of approximately one mile from end to end, a free accessible site transport vehicle operates throughout the day and can accommodate wheelchair users. Manual wheelchairs and mobility scooters are also available to borrow from the Visitor Centre, and these can be booked in advance to ensure availability. Pathways between hangars are generally even surfaces, though visitors may encounter a mix of concrete and grass areas when moving between buildings.

Accessible toilets are located in several areas across the site including Hall 1, Hall 5, Hall 8, the Visitor Centre and café areas. The museum also features a registered Changing Places facility in Hangar 1 next to the Visitor Centre, equipped with a height adjustable bench, hoist system and shower, which can be accessed with a RADAR key. Induction loops are installed in multiple locations including the Visitor Centre admissions desk, shop, Historic Duxford exhibition and American Air Museum. Many films and audio visual displays include subtitles, and some exhibitions provide British Sign Language interpretation and transcript booklets for audio displays.

Additional accessibility resources include sensory backpacks and ear defenders available to borrow from the Visitor Centre, designed to support visitors with sensory needs. Assistance dogs are welcome throughout the site, although visitors should be aware that Duxford is an active airfield where aircraft may take off or land during the day. Free carer entry is available for those accompanying a paying disabled visitor with appropriate supporting documentation.
